It's probably going to end up being something silly. My press and hold wasn't working for the camera or flashlight buttons and it turned out to be that I had set the "repeat delay" setting in the buttons control panel to "max". As soon as I lowered it the buttons started working as they should. (after racking by brains for two days trying to figure out why they had stopped working).
